Activity Forums Apple Final Cut Pro Legacy FCP 7 loosing renders after duplicating projects

  • FCP 7 loosing renders after duplicating projects

    Posted by Adam Kirby on May 12, 2011 at 1:54 pm

    Ok. So after finishing a project in FCP and doing a huge render of about half a day. I need to add textless elements to the end of the timeline. But as FCP is not very stable and dont want to touch my finished sequence I save and close the project. Duplicate the project in FCP and re-name. Then open the duplicated project so i create the textless elements. Once making the textless elements in the duplicated project i export it as a self contained QT. I then close the duplicated project and re-open my original project so that i can import the textless elements QT. But all my Renders have disappeared!!!!!

    All the media is has been transcoded to DVCPro100 and i have a timeline to match. The large render come from a lot of noise reduction and video correction filters.

    Any help would be greatly appreciated???
